Fairbourne Floating coastal Park

2020

In order to cope with the increasing frequency of extreme sea level rise events in Fairbourne, I redesigned the settlement with an approach based on eco-tourism. The sea level rise gave me an opportunity to create a floating landscape located on the salt marsh. My design goal was to create an ecological wetland where people, birds and plants could coexist harmoniously. Therefore, it considers bird habitats and birdwatching, site seeing platforms, woodlands, a residential area and a tourist centre, a beach and an area to deal with the highest flood risk.
